Jane Fudge, Former Curator of Modern &

Contemporary Art at the Denver Art Museum

“When artists abjure our escalating technology, we commonly refer to them as romantics or even reactionaries.  Paradoxically, Mark James is perhaps best described as a radical.  The word 'radical' is derived from the Latin radix, meaning to go to the root or origin.  And Mark James has surely returned to the roots of photography, to the pinhole camera, its peculiar magic, and the call of time.”
